Athletic Excellence

The 6-foot, 165-pound senior forward scored 21 goals and passed for 15 assists this past season, leading the Skyhawks (11-9) to the Class 5A state quarterfinals. A two-time 5A First Team All-State selection as a sophomore and junior, Barker was the 2026 Class 5A, Region 8 Most Valuable Player. He concluded his prep soccer career with 68 goals and 38 assists.

Academic Achievement

Barker has maintained a 3.93 GPA in the classroom. He has signed a written letter of athletic aid to play soccer at Georgetown University, but will complete a two-year LDS mission prior to that.

Exemplary Character

The president of the Salem Hills High senior class, Barker was extensively involved in Unified Sports at his school, a program which pairs youth athletes with intellectually challenged peers in celebration of sport. He has volunteered locally as a youth soccer coach and has donated his time to multiple community service initiatives through his church congregation.
